Vinnie Sperrazza (drums) is a Brooklyn-based jazz drum­mer. He has made a mark on the New York jazz community with his swinging, enthusiastic playing and his commitment to original projects. Sperrazza has released three full-length albums of his original compositions for Loyal Label and Positone Records. In 2023, he will release a trio album with pianist Ethan Iverson and bassist Michael Formanek, and a new suite of music composed for a group with guitarist Brandon Seabrook and saxophonist Loren Stillman. Additionally, he has played on over 80 albums as a sideman. Notable recent touring has been with saxophonist and composer Ohad Talmor’s Subway Lines; Stew and Heidi Rodewald in Stew and The Negro Problem; MMDG’s Pepperland, composed and led by Ethan Iverson; the Michael Formanek Drome Trio, featuring new extended compositions by Michael Formanek; and the jazz collective Ember, featuring saxophonist Caleb Curtis and bassist Noah Garabedian. Sperrazza is a member of the Hank Roberts Sextet and Hank Roberts Trio, and tours and records with the groups Landline, the Choir Invisible, Ember featuring Orrin Evans, Matt Bauder’s Hearing Things, Vinnie Sperrazza–Jacob Sacks–Masa Kamaguchi PLAY, and trioTrio meets Shelia Jordan.
